The Standard Dimensions You Can Rely On

The most common checker tiles size found in residential and commercial settings is the 12x12 inch format. This dimension is a industry standard because it offers a near-perfect balance between coverage and manageability, fitting neatly into standard floor widths without awkward cuts. For wall applications or smaller accents, the 6x6 inch checker tiles remains a popular choice, providing a subtle pattern that complements larger floor tiles or backsplashes without overwhelming the area.

Why 12 Inches is the Sweet Spot

The prevalence of the 12x12 tile is rooted in practical mathematics. Most standard floor materials, like plywood or cement board, come in 4x8 foot sheets. A 12-inch tile, which equals one square foot, creates a grid that aligns perfectly with these sheets, minimizing waste and simplifying installation. This checker tiles size allows for straightforward layout planning, reducing the need for expensive and time-consuming cutting labor on the job site.

Navigating Larger Format Options

For those seeking a more modern, less grout-focused look, larger formats such as 18x18 inch or even 24x24 inch checker tiles are available. These dimensions can visually expand a space by reducing the number of grout lines, creating a seamless surface that feels expansive and luxurious. However, installing these larger formats requires careful consideration of substrate stability and the use of proper thin-set mortar to prevent lippage or cracking over time.

Small Tiles for Big Impact

Conversely, smaller checker tiles size, particularly the 3x3 or 4x4 inch formats, are ideal for achieving a high-contrast, intricate pattern like a herringbone or basket weave. These smaller units are excellent for backsplashes, shower floors, or entryways where slip resistance is a priority. The increased number of grout lines enhances the tactile experience and adds visual interest, though the installation process is significantly more labor-intensive due to the higher tile count.

Material Matters Beyond the Dimensions

While the physical checker tiles size is crucial, the material composition determines where and how these tiles can be used. Ceramic and porcelain tiles are the most common choices for floors due to their durability and water resistance. Natural stone, such as slate or travertine, offers unique veining but requires sealing and more delicate maintenance, regardless of whether you choose a classic 12x12 size or a larger format.

Calculating Your Quantity

Understanding the checker tiles size is essential for accurate budgeting and ordering. To determine your needs, measure the area's length and width in feet, multiply these figures to get the total square footage, and then add a 10% waste factor for cuts and breakage. Remember, a room requiring 100 square feet of material with 12x12 tiles will need 100 individual tiles, but the same area with 18x18 tiles will require far fewer pieces, impacting both cost and labor.

Design Considerations and Trends

The current trend in interior design often mixes checker tiles size to create dynamic visual layers. You might install a large 24x24 inch porcelain tile in the main field of a bathroom and frame it with a decorative 3x6 inch pencil stripe checker tiles border. This approach allows for customization and the ability to fit the tile dimensions to the specific functional requirements of each zone within a home.
